*”South Korea’s top trade negotiator, Ahn Duk-geun, is set to visit Washington, D.C., in April 2025 for critical talks aimed at securing tariff relief on key exports like electronics and automobiles. The high-stakes discussions with the Trump administration underscore Seoul’s proactive strategy to strengthen economic ties and gain a competitive edge in global markets. With South Korea’s export-driven economy at stake, the outcome could shape U.S. trade policy and influence future negotiations with other partners. Analysts warn that delays or unfavorable terms may disrupt supply chains, while success could stabilize trade flows and bolster key industries. The world watches as these pivotal talks unfold.”*
